Consideration of Resolution No. 4795, Hiring of Recording <br />Secretary. Staff Report No. 95-1418C <br />Samantha Orduno, City Administrator reported that the contract <br />with Time Savers Off-Site Secretarial Services expired. <br />Orduno stated that because of the high cost associated with <br />Time Savers, the City advertised for a local person to record <br />the minutes. Orduno reported that Tamara Saefke had applied, <br />who is presently a Commission Secretary` for the City of <br />Fridley, recommends Ms. Saefke to the Council for the position <br />of Recording Secretary to the Council. <br />MOTION[SECOND: Trude/Hankner to Adopt Resolution No. 4795 <br />Approving the Hiring of Tamara Saefke as Recording Secretary <br />VOTE: 5 ayes 0 nays Motion Carried <br />B. <br />Housing Inspector/Coordinator to the Metropolitan Council's <br />Livable Communities Advisory Committee, Staff Report No. 95- <br />1419C <br />Mayor Linke reported that he had become aware of this <br />Committee while attending a meeting with the Metro cities, the <br />Metropolitan Council and staff and felt that it would be best <br />to have a representative from the City on the Metropolitan <br />Livable Communities Advisory Committee. <br />Mayor Linke felt that Jennifer Bergman would be the best <br />candidate for appointment to the Committee. <br />MOTION/SECOND: Linke/Blanchard to Adopt Resolution No. 4797 <br />Recommending and Supporting the Appointment of Jennifer <br />Bergman, Housing Inspector/Coordinator, to the Metropolitan <br />Council's Livable Communities Advisory Committee <br />Mayor Linke stated that the Metropolitan Council was asked to <br />
